This workshop introduces engineering students to fundamental integration methods and their practical applications. Participants will explore essential techniques such as substitution, integration by parts, and partial fraction decomposition through hands-on exercises and engineering examples. The focus is on simplifying complex integrals and applying them to solve real-world engineering problems related to areas, volumes, and accumulated quantities. By the end of the workshop, students will gain practical problem-solving skills and a deeper understanding of integration as a vital engineering tool.
